Dealing with Car Insurance Claims After an Accident

After a car accident, starting a claim with your insurance company can feel overwhelming. It's important to keep your cool and adhere to these steps to make sure a smooth procedure:

* **Collect Information:** Write the details of the accident, including dates, times, locations, and contact information for all parties involved.

* **Reach out to Your Insurance Company:** Inform your insurance company about the accident as soon as possible. They will advise you through the claims process.

* **Get Medical Attention:** If anyone is injured, seek medical attention immediately. This matters greatly for your health and also strengthens your insurance claim.

* **Work with Your Insurance Adjuster:** An adjuster will investigate the accident and evaluate liability. Be honest and transparent with them, providing all requested documents and information.

Grasping Your Coverage: A Guide to Auto Insurance

Navigating the world of auto insurance can be challenging. With so many different types of coverage and jargon, it's essential to grasp what your policy actually includes. This manual will help you clarify the key elements of auto insurance, empowering you to make informed decisions about your coverage.

First, it's beneficial to become acquainted with the different kinds of auto insurance coverage. These comprise liability insurance,, which pays for damages you cause to others in an accident. There's also collision coverage, which reimburses damage to your own vehicle in an accident, regardless of fault. And comprehensive coverage safeguards your vehicle against theft from non-collision events, such as hail, vandalism, or natural disasters.

Finally, the ideal auto insurance policy for you will hinge on your individual requirements.

Influence of Accidents on Car Insurance Premiums

Getting into a car accident can have a substantial effect on your car insurance premiums. Insurers view accidents as an indicator of risk, and they adjust rates accordingly to cover the increased likelihood of future claims. The severity of the accident plays a vital role in determining the premium increase. A minor fender bender may result in a minimal hike, while a major collision could lead to a dramatic increase.

Factors like your driving track, insurance plan, and the state you reside in can also affect how much your premiums rise. It's important to shop around from different insurers after an accident to find the best possible coverage at a affordable price.

What to Do After a Collision

Getting involved in a car collision can be a stressful experience. First and foremost, it's crucial to prioritize safety and then carefully navigate the following steps. Verify everyone involved is safe and request medical care if needed. Reach out the police department to file a report of the incident. Then, exchange information with all parties involved, including identities, insurance coverage, and contact details. Photograph the scene thoroughly. Afterward, contact your insurance company as soon as possible to initiate the claims process.

  • Maintain a record of all communications with the involved parties and your insurance company.
  • Avoid from admitting fault or signing documents without consulting your insurance agent.
  • Assist your insurance company throughout the investigation and claims process.

Remember, completeness in documentation and communication can greatly facilitate the claims process.

Staying Clear Of Common Mistakes When Filing an Auto Insurance Claim

Filing an auto insurance claim can be daunting, but avoiding common pitfalls can simplify the process. One crucial action is to accurately document the collision. Capture facts such as the date, time, location, and present parties. Always inform your insurance company as soon as possible after the event, providing a clear account of what happened.

  • Avoid conceding fault, even if you suppose you may be partially responsible.
  • Accumulate proof at the scene, including photos and witness contact details.
  • Maintain all repair estimates and receipts related to the collision.
  • Work with fully with your insurance provider.

By taking these steps, you can enhance your chances of a smooth and successful auto insurance claim process.
